With added definition

You can’t support a sponsor with learning unless you share the same definition of learning. If their view of learning means ‘training courses’ and your view of learning means ‘self-directed curated opportunity’ there’s quite a bit that you need to work on before you can go any further. Start asking.

Being responsible

I read a lot about responsibility and how there’s a need for people to be responsible for their own data, security, learning, conduct, etc. I see less about people being accountable. Responsibility can be delegated and ceded. Accountability can’t. Stop taking responsibility and start being accountable. #ItStartsWithMe
